Method

Preparation Steps

  1. 1

    Infusing the Steak

    In a shallow dish, combine the Woodford Reserve bourbon, olive oil, rosemary, and thyme. Add the ribeye steak, ensuring it's fully coated. Cover and refrigerate for at least 12 hours, preferably 24 hours for deeper flavor.

  2. 2

    Dry Aging

    After marinating, remove the steak from the bourbon mixture and pat it dry with paper towels. Season generously with kosher salt and black pepper on both sides.

  3. 3

    Cooking the Steak

    Preheat your grill or skillet to high heat. Add a little olive oil to the pan or grill grates. Place the ribeye on the heat and sear for about 4-5 minutes on each side for medium-rare, adjusting time based on your preferred doneness.

  4. 4

    Resting

    Once cooked to your liking, remove the steak from the heat and let it rest for at least 10 minutes to allow the juices to redistribute before slicing.

  5. 5

    Serving

    Slice the steak against the grain and serve with your choice of two sides, enjoying the rich flavor of the infused dry-aged ribeye.
